Brief explanation

Bit.com offers a competitive fee structure that’s attractive for both casual and serious traders. The exchange charges a 0.06% fee for takers and a 0.04% fee for makers, which is below the industry average. This low fee schedule is beneficial for high-volume traders as it allows them to maximize their profits on each trade. Additionally, Bit.com does not charge any deposit fees for cryptocurrencies, though there are fees associated with fiat withdrawals and deposits, which vary depending on the payment method and the currency involved. Overall, this fee arrangement supports an active trading environment at a reduced cost.
PointPay’s commission structure is designed to be competitive and accessible for traders of all levels. The platform primarily operates on a flat fee model for trading, charging fees that are generally considered lower than the industry average. For instance, PointPay charges a trading fee of 0.05% for both makers and takers, which is appealing because it is below the typical rates found at many other exchanges. This low fee structure is particularly advantageous for active traders who perform frequent transactions, as it helps to keep trading costs down and maximize potential profits. Moreover, the absence of different fees for makers and takers simplifies the trading process, making it easier for beginners to understand and calculate their trading costs upfront without surprises.
